Echoes in the Ether: The History of Radio Ciphers
Before the era of digital communication and ubiquitous encryption, the battlefield of ideas and information relied on a different kind of armor. Radio ciphers, complex algorithms, emerged as vital tools for safeguarding sensitive intelligence reports in the face of enemy interception.
From the early days of wireless telegraphy to the complexities of World War II, these electronic guardians played a crucial role in shaping global events. Fueled by a constant need for greater security, inventors and mathematicians tirelessly worked to develop more intricate and resilient ciphers. more info
The use of radio ciphers was not confined solely to military operations; diplomatic negotiations also relied on these invisible safeguards. Each transmission, carefully encoded and decoded, represented a vital piece in the larger puzzle of information warfare.
With the dawn of new technologies, so too did the sophistication of radio ciphers. The advent of computers revolutionized the landscape of encryption, giving rise to even more complex and secure methods. However, the legacy of these early radio ciphers endures, reminding us of the constant battle for information security that has shaped our world.
